181 8488 6988

首页小程序定制小程序搭建小程序搭建,从零开始的实用指南

小程序搭建,从零开始的实用指南

2026-06-23

昆明

返回列表

在当今移动互联网生态中,小程序以其“无需下载、即用即走”的特性,已成为连接用户与服务的关键触点。据统计,截至2025年底,微信小程序、支付宝小程序、百度智能小程序等主要平台的日活跃用户总量已突破10亿,年均交易规模达到数万亿元人民币。对于企业主、创业者及开启者而言,掌握从小白到上线的完整搭建流程,是一项满具价值的技能。本指南旨在剥离冗余的理论,聚焦于可验证的步骤、核心工具选择与关键数据指标,为您提供一份严谨、务实的行动路线图。

一、搭建前的核心决策与数据准备

成功的项目始于清晰的规划与基于事实的决策。此阶段的目标是更大化后续开发效率,降低试错成本。

1. 明确目标与用户画像(量化需求)

切忌“我觉得用户需要”。行动前,务必回答以下问题,并尝试用数据支撑:

核心价值:小程序主要解决什么痛点?例如,是提升线下门店30%的复购率,还是将某项服务的咨询转化时间从2小时缩短至15分钟?

目标用户:用户是谁?年龄、地域、使用习惯如何?可借助行业报告(如QuestMobile、艾瑞咨询)或类似产品的公开数据进行分析。例如,若目标用户为25-35岁职场人群,需优先考虑界面简洁与操作效率。

关键指标(KPI):定义衡量成功的具体数据。常见指标包括:日活跃用户数(DAU)、用户留存率(7日/30日)、平均使用时长、页面转化率等。初期可设定一个核心指标,如“上线首月达成5000名注册用户”。

2. 平台选择:基于流量与能力的理性分析

不同平台的小程序生态存在差异,选择应基于目标用户群和功能需求。

微信小程序:拥有蕞庞大的用户基数(超12亿月活)和成熟的社交裂变生态。适合需要强社交传播(如拼团、分享)、连接线下场景(扫码点餐)或面向大众消费群体的项目。其开发文档蕞为完善,社区资源丰富。

支付宝小程序:天然与商业、金融服务场景绑定,用户支付意愿强。适合电商、生活缴费、信用租赁、政务服务等涉及交易与信任的领域。

百度智能小程序:优势在于与搜索生态深度融合,能通过搜索词直接分发,获取准确流量。适合工具类、内容资讯类以及有明确搜索需求的服务。

多端开发考量:若需覆盖多个平台,建议使用uni-app、Taro等跨端框架。数据显示,使用此类框架可平均减少约40%的重复开发工作量,但需关注其对特定平台新特性的支持及时性。

3. 技术选型与工具准备

开发工具:官方IDE是必备选择。微信开启者工具、支付宝小程序开启者工具等均提供了代码编辑、调试、预览和发布的一站式环境。

原型与设计工具:使用Figma、MasterGo或Sketch进行高保真原型设计。设计时应严格遵守各平台的《小程序设计指南》,确保用户体验一致。数据显示,遵循官方设计规范的应用,其用户界面满意度平均高出23%。

服务器与域名:小程序后台服务需部署在HTTPS域名下。可根据预估访问量(PV/UV)选择云服务商(如阿里云、腾讯云)的相应配置。务必在开发前完成域名备案(通常需5-20个工作日)。

二、从开发到上线的关键步骤与避坑指南

本部分将开发流程拆解为可执行模块,并附上实践中常见问题的数据参考。

1. 环境搭建与项目初始化

在所选平台官网注册开启者账号,完成企业或个人主体认证。

安装并配置官方开启者工具。

使用工具创建新项目,填写正确的AppID(小程序仅此标识)。项目目录结构通常包括:页面文件(.js, .json, .wxml, .wxss)、公共组件、静态资源文件夹等。

2. 前端页面开发:组件化与性能优化

视图层(WXML):学习并使用基础组件(view, text, button)和高级组件(scroll-view, swiper)。组件化开发能提升代码复用率,据经验,合理的组件化可使后期维护效率提升35%以上。

样式层(WXSS):使用rpx作为响应式单位,确保在不同屏幕尺寸下的适配。避免使用过于复杂的CSS选择器,以提升渲染性能。

逻辑层(JavaScript):掌握小程序生命周期函数(onLoad, onShow, onReady)、页面路由API以及数据绑定。关键技巧:将页面数据定义在data中,使用setData方法进行异步更新。需注意,单次setData的数据量不宜过大(建议不超过1MB),频繁调用会严重影响页面流畅度。

3. 后端服务与云开发

对于大多数中小型项目,云开发是加速上线的优选方案。

云开发优势:无需自建服务器,集成数据库、存储、云函数等服务。腾讯云数据显示,采用云开发后,小程序的平均上线周期可缩短60%。

核心操作

云数据库:用于存储用户信息、业务数据。设计数据库集合时,需提前规划索引,以优化查询速度。

云存储:用于存放用户上传的图片、文件等。注意设置安全规则,防止未授权访问。

云函数:运行在云端、无需管理服务器的代码。用于处理复杂业务逻辑、调用第三方API(如支付、短信)或进行敏感计算。将业务逻辑放在云函数中,能有效保护AppSecret等关键信息。

4. 接口调用与数据通信

小程序通过wx.request API与自建服务器或云函数通信。务必在开发设置中配置服务器域名白名单。

所有网络请求必须是HTTPS协议。建议对请求参数进行校验,并对返回数据做异常处理,网络请求失败率是衡量小程序稳定性的重要指标,出众应用应将其控制在1%以下。

5. 测试与调试:多维度质量保障

功能测试:覆盖所有业务流程和交互路径。

兼容性测试:在主流机型(不同屏幕尺寸、操作系统版本)上进行测试。据统计,覆盖前10款主流机型可解决约95%的兼容性问题。

性能测试:关注小程序启动时间、页面渲染时间。微信小程序平台要求,启动时间不应超过3秒,页面渲染应在1.5秒内完成。可使用开启者工具中的“性能面板”进行监控分析。

安全测试:检查是否存在敏感信息(如密钥)硬编码在客户端、接口是否有防刷机制等。

6. 审核与发布

在开启者工具中上传代码至平台。

登录小程序管理后台,提交审核。填写清晰的版本描述和测试账号,能有效降低因“功能不清晰”导致的审核驳回。数据显示,提供完整测试信息的审核通过率高出约50%。

审核通过后,即可发布。可选择“全量发布”或“分阶段发布”(灰度发布),后者允许先向小部分用户开放,观察数据稳定后再全量,是一种风险控制策略。

三、上线后的核心运维与数据分析

上线并非终点,而是精细化运营的开始。

1. 监控与异常处理

利用小程序管理后台提供的“运维中心”,监控错误日志、API调用性能和告警信息。

设置关键业务接口的监控告警,确保问题能被及时发现。平均故障恢复时间(MTTR)是衡量运维能力的关键。

2. 数据分析驱动迭代

访问分析:每日跟踪新增用户、活跃用户、留存率、访问深度等基础数据。

来源分析:分析用户从哪些场景(扫码、搜索、分享)进入小程序,优化流量获取策略。

事件分析:针对核心业务动作(如“加入购物车”、“提交订单”、“支付成功”)设置事件追踪,计算转化漏斗。例如,分析从“商品详情页”到“支付成功”的转化率,找出流失严重的环节并优化。

A/B测试:对于重要的页面改版或功能调整,可采用A/B测试对比数据,用数据决策而非主观臆断。数据显示,经过A/B测试验证的优化方案,其效果提升的确定性远高于未经测试的方案。

3. 版本管理

建立规范的版本迭代周期,如每两周一个迭代。每次更新应有明确的需求来源(用户反馈或数据洞察)和预期目标(提升某个具体指标)。

从零搭建一款小程序,是一个将创意转化为可运行、可测量、可优化产品的系统工程。其成功不仅依赖于编码能力,更取决于搭建前的理性规划、开发过程中的严谨执行,以及上线后基于数据的持续迭代。核心路径可概括为:以量化目标为导向,基于用户与场景选择平台,利用高效工具与云服务实现快速开发,通过严格测试保障质量,蕞终依托数据分析驱动产品持续成长。 遵循这一数据驱动的务实路径,能显著提高项目成功率,让小程序真正成为业务增长的可靠引擎。

18184886988

昆明网站建设公司电话

昆明网站建设公司地址